Decolam's unique Hymmen laminator line is
used primarily to laminate top coated or resin-impregnated papers to
particle board or medium-density fiberboard of various thicknesses. The
Hymmen press is superior to other laminators in that it uses a continuous
belt laminating process rather than lamina tion by roller. This particular
laminator has the capability of laminating either one side of a panel or
both sides simultaneously. The panels are subjected to heat and pressure
for a much longer period of time than they would be on either the hot or
cold roll laminator lines. For more discriminating customers like high end
furniture manufacturers, the Hymmen laminator will achieve the highest
quality laminated surface.
